An article in the Washington Post stated that nearly 45% of the U.S. population is born with brown eyes, although they don’t necessarily stay that way.9 To test the newspaper’s claim, a random sample of 80 people was selected, and 32 had brown eyes. Is there sufficient evidence to dispute the newspaper’s claim regarding the proportion of brown eyed people in the United States? Use a = .01.
